Green House Launches New Mp3 Player

One of the smaller mp3 producers, Green House, just launched a new line of Mp3 Players- the GH-KANAGTR-2G. With a minimalistic design, an OLED LCD display, MP3/WMA support, 2 GB of internal memory, 7 EQ Presets, and an onboard FM transmitter, so that you can enjoy your Mp3s in your car without having to buy an expensive adaptor. Additionally, the Mp3 Player can double as an external memory drive! Available in black, red, or silver, the GH-KANAGTR-2G retails for 8,980 yen (about 92 USD).
Sansa Fuze Mp3 Player

Amazon recently leaked pictures and stats of the upcoming Sansa Fuze- a cute little DAP with loads of features. These features include a 1.9 inch colour screen, 4 GB of memory, microSDHC support, MP3/WMA/MPEG-4 support, a voice record, an FM tuner, and availability in black, pink, red, and possible many more colours! Allegedly, the Sansa Fuze will have a battery life of 24 hours for audio playback and 5 hours for video playback. Even more impressive, the Sansa Fuze had a list price of only $99! That’s right: $99 will buy you a 4 GB Sansa Fuze, while it will cost you $150 for an iPod Nano (which lacks an FM tuner or voice recorder).
